IMAGEATT jpeg issue

Hi there,

I am attempting to use logo on my template.  I am using the command : IMAGEATTACH, and the image is a jpeg, tiny 60KB or so (res not really good enough but thats beside the point for now).

 

I have included the error message I get when I double click on the are where my logo should be.  ( The screen shot is taken from within BEDIT ).  I have also included a pic of what is there rather than my logo. 

 

Does anyone know about this? I have tried to confirm what image formats are AutoCAD 2016, 2017 friendly but addmitedly have not found out for sure.  Is jpeg really not supported?? 

 

I did make the mistake of originally putting the logo is a dedicated image folder, but have since put the logo in the same one folder as the template.  Now, its like the new path is not updating??  I noticed the error message is still showing the old file path location.  How do I get AutoCAD to update this? I have tried over and over going through the : bedit, imageattach, chosing jpeg from within same one folder, bedit, save. 

Maybe this is the real problem to do with the file path??

 

In case it helps, here is a run down of what is happening..

When I open/close/open my tempalet, the logo is there. So the original template is working fine - every time.

 

The problem occurs with any other drawiungs that are not the original template. Eg, I open my template, save as eg. 'Test 1.dwg", check and the logo is there.  So I close the Test1.dwg, but when I reopen it, the jpeg is gone.  With the attacehd error messages.
